Top 5 Blockchain Related Jobs Opportunities To Look For In 2020

Top 5 Blockchain Related Jobs Opportunities To Look For In 2020

Here are five of the hottest, most hireable blockchain skills to look out for in the year ahead.

A recent study estimated that the demand for blockchain developers who are skilled in javascript, C++, python, cryptography and machine learning grew by 115 percent between 2016 and 2017. Every organization needs a proficient blockchain developer who will help them integrate blockchain technology to improve their services to their clients, both existing and prospective.

Meanwhile, here are the most preferred skills organizations are looking for: expert in C++, .NET, MVC, HTML, Visual studio, Microsoft SQL server, AJAX, SOAP, REST, Agile Scrum, Neutral-network and XCOD. The average hourly rate is typically between $60-$100.

Companies are on the lookout for web designers who can create a mind-blowing user interface (UI) designs that would work on both mobile and web applications. If you’re a gladiator in this field, polish your armor for some order. Average hourly rates are generally between $30-$70.

The demand for blockchain writers is dramatically increasing, but this particular job opportunity isn’t something you just jump into, to become a professional content writer you need to have deep knowledge about blockchain technology and most importantly, the right technical skill to create great copy about products and services that’s also accessible

Other jobs surrounding blockchain include landing pages, blog content, news and white papers which also require you to have a certain knowledge background about blockchain.

With the increasing rate of blockchain integration, many companies are looking for engineers who are skilled in technology and blockchain knowledge. If you want to be hired, you need to have a high level of skills in Java, Ripple, Hyperleger Fabric, Solidity, Oracle Identity, Bitcoin and database management. The average annual salary ranges from $60,500 to $81,000.
